Parsons is seeking a highly skilled and experienced Senior Estimator to support Seattle City Light in Seattle, WA. This role requires extensive construction estimating expertise and the ability to work onsite three days per week. The Senior Estimator will play a critical role in preparing accurate and comprehensive cost estimates for construction projects, ensuring alignment with project goals, budgets, and timelines. Key Responsibilities: Prepare detailed and accurate construction cost estimates for various projects, including labor, materials, equipment, and subcontractor costs. Collaborate with project managers, engineers, and other stakeholders to gather project requirements and ensure estimates align with project objectives. Analyze project plans, specifications, and other documentation to identify cost factors and potential risks. Develop and maintain cost databases, historical data, and estimating tools to improve accuracy and efficiency. Provide cost analysis and value engineering recommendations to optimize project budgets and schedules. Participate in pre-construction meetings, site visits, and client discussions to ensure a thorough understanding of project scope and requirements. Monitor and update estimates throughout the project lifecycle, addressing changes and ensuring alignment with budgets. Prepare and present detailed reports and documentation to clients and internal teams. Stay informed about industry trends, market conditions, and construction methodologies to ensure competitive and accurate estimates.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Construction Management, Civil Engineering, or a related field (or equivalent experience). Minimum of 8-10 years of experience in construction estimating, with a strong focus on infrastructure or utility projects. Proven experience working on projects for public agencies, preferably in the energy or utilities sector. Proficiency in construction estimating software (e.g., Timberline, Bluebeam, or similar tools). Strong understanding of construction methods, materials, and industry standards.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ills.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ment and effectively communicate with stakeholders at all levels. Strong attention to detail and 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ously. Familiarity with Seattle City Light projects or similar utility projects is a plus. Work Environment: This role requires the candidate to work onsite at Seattle City Light facilities three days per week. The remaining workdays may be remote or at Parsons’ local office, depending on project needs. Security Clearance Requirement: None This position is part of our Critical Infrastructure team.
